Meta CEO Mark Zuckerberg expressed concerns about plans for a national AI regulator in a phone call with President Donald Trump. Zuckerberg opposed the proposal, suggesting that people appointed to the regulatory body should reflect Trump's approach to AI. The proposal, championed by Google's Demis Hassabis, would create an independent organization modeled on the Financial Industry Regulatory Authority (FINRA). The White House is considering both FINRA-style and industry-led approaches.

AI-Native Insurance Underwriting to Reach $14.39 Billion by 2030
The market for AI-native insurance underwriting platforms is expected to grow from $5 billion in 2025 to $14.39 billion by 2030. The growth is driven by the need for advanced fraud detection and cyber risk management. AI-native platforms use machine learning and predictive analytics to automate underwriting decisions.
OpenAI's Astra Model Raises AI Safety Concerns
OpenAI's new Astra model has raised concerns among AI safety experts. The model's design makes it harder to monitor its reasoning steps, potentially leading to unintended consequences. The use of recurrent depth in Astra's architecture is seen as a potential risk.

India Launches AI Agent Training for Students and Professionals
India's National Institute of Electronics and Information Technology and Intel India have launched AI agent training programs. The programs aim to prepare students and professionals for the changing skills required in the workplace.
AI-Adaptable Security Platforms Critical for Autonomous Decision-Making
F5's senior vice president, Nirav Shah, emphasizes the need for centralized AI security platforms. The platforms should provide comprehensive discovery, robust guardrails, and continuous monitoring to prevent data leakage and rogue agents.
Uber and Wayve Launch Self-Driving Robotaxis in London
Uber has partnered with AI firm Wayve to launch self-driving robotaxis in London. The vehicles will have a human driver on board to take control if needed.
